About Down Below, Newfoundland and Labrador

Down Below is a locality in Newfoundland and Labrador, Canada. It is classified as a small locality. Down Below is located at 48.6413°N, 53.7296°W.

Down Below nestles in a landscape carved by the patient hands of ice and sea, where the rugged terrain slopes towards the grey expanse of the Atlantic. It lies 23.1 km east-south-east of Glovertown, NL (from Glovertown, NL: bearing 104°T), and is situated 3.8 km south-east of Eastport.
